Nov 12, 2018 2- Screening . Ore is sized using vibrating screens after each crushing stage. Wet screening is usually preferred as the ore from the mine is already wet and wet processing eliminates the need for dust control. The choice of the correct screen panels is crucial to achieve efficient screening. 3-.

6 Construction, Working and Maintenance of Crushers for Crushing Bulk Materials www.practicalmaintenance.net shown in above figure, a closed circuit crushing system is a means of controlling product top size by screening the product and then returning oversize material to the feed end of the crusher for another pass through the machine.

Jan 26, 2016 Crushing Plant Startup Sequence. All the Crushing Plant equipment is interlocked, except for the sump pump, and therefore, the plant must be started from the fine ore bin back. The dust collector and scrubber bottoms pump are interlocked together, and must be started prior to other equipment. The sump pump should be placed in AUTO.
